Also called: Overweight
Obesity or Overweight means buildup of surplus fat on the body. It is a chronic illness, ie, it has to be taken care whole life. When the person eats too much, the extra food is converted into fat and is stored in the body cells. Obesity increases the risk of many diseases like diabetes, cancers, heart ailments, stroke and arthritis. Obesity is one of the foremost cause preventable deaths. Obesity is very commonly seen in our society because food is plentiful and bodily activity is not up to the mark.
